Transaction 8e93e28af96cec93eb04618e5f33f763c4099499295b4026f3393145742f8754
1 Input
1 Output
-
8e93e28af96cec93eb04618e5f33f763c4099499295b4026f3393145742f8754:0
- value
- 2570197
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1791b25805dd4a642dd2437ccf53b57a6d8996b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 139d5bQY9RadC47aCuSjGiovnjiDuCsCXt